Satwa is an inhabited village in Raipura Sub-district of Panna district, Madhya Pradesh. Its Census village code is 459492, the Census 2011 record lists 725 people in 169 households and the reported area is 216.73 hectares. The local references include Shahnagar CD Block.

The Census 2011 record lists 725 people in 169 households, with 381 male residents and 344 female residents. The average household size is 4.29, and SC share is 51.72% and ST share is 0% for Satwa. Population density works out to about 334.52 people per sq km.
Education entries for Satwa list 1 government primary school and 1 government middle school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Satwa include hand pump water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.

Public-service entries for Satwa include Anganwadi centre, PDS shop and assembly polling station.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Satwa is reported as 7 hours per day in summer and 7 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Satwa show that reported agricultural commodities include Chana, Dhan and Wheat, net sown area is 196.7 hectares and irrigated land is 62.94 hectares (32%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
